'Hoods of LA

Los Angeles has a diverse community with approximately 8% being of African American descent. Because the LA area is such a sprawling metropolitan, we do not have just one area that is prominently African American. There are many black “pockets” throughout the city; some better known than others. In our neighborhood guide, we will feature different pockets of the city, giving you an insight from a native Angeleno point of view. Some areas will be known for their culture and others for their food. But LA has a rich and vibrant history and we welcome you to explore Black Los Angeles.
